I haven't used any of my Watercolor paper or Aqua Painters in quite some time, so it was fun to dust them off to create this beauty.  I used a combination of Petal Pink, Calypso Coral and Lovely Lipstick for the flower, Granny Apple Green for the lily pad and just a touch of Coastal Cabana for some ripply water.  I decided to go bold with the sentiment, which I embossed in white on Basic Black.  In true Craft-somnia fashion, I added some metallic thread and a little bling...you can never go wrong with a little sparkle.  The fun water-drop die was the perfect finishing touch for the background...even if they took me a bit to cut and weed! 
Supplies Used:
Paper ~ Coastal Cabana, Basic Black, Watercolor
Ink ~ VersaMar, Petal Pink, Calypso Coral, Lovely Lipstick, Granny Apple Green, Coastal Cabana
Stamp Set ~ Lovely Lily Pad, So Sentimental
Other Supplies ~ Lily Pad Dies, Rose Metallic Thread, Champagne Rhinestone Basic Jewels, White Embossing Powder, Aqua Painters
